Description

Sequoia Middle School stands out for programs that build academic confidence, leadership, and a strong sense of belonging. As an AVID National Demonstration School, Sequoia uses schoolwide AVID strategies in writing, reading, organization, and note taking to strengthen college and career readiness. Its Dual Language Immersion program extends bilingualism and biliteracy through rigorous instruction in English and Spanish, preparing students for advanced language study. Sequoia has also earned repeated California Schools to Watch recognition and Platinum status for Positive Behavioral Interventions and Supports, reflecting its focus on academic growth and positive school culture. Student leadership grows through WEB, where eighth graders mentor seventh graders, while clubs and seasonal volleyball, basketball, and soccer expand opportunities for involvement. Sequoia is a proud Eagle community where students are prepared to succeed and encouraged to belong.
